Portskerra Sunshine Hours by Month
Sunshine plays a big role in understanding the climate of a city. This page shows the total number of hours of direct sunlight per month and the average hours per day in Portskerra, Highlands, United Kingdom. The numbers reflect climate data gathered over a 30-year period, from 1990 to 2020.
Monthly hours of sunshine
Sunshine in Portskerra varies greatly throughout the year. The sunniest month, May, reaches an impressive 195 hours, while December, the darkest month, offers only 29 hours. The total annual amount of sun is 1234 hours.
Daily hours of sunshine
In Portskerra, summer days are longer and more sunny, with daily sunshine hours peaking at 6.5 hours in May. As the darker season arrives, the brightness of the sun becomes less. December sees a soft sun for only 1.0 hours per day.
Average percent of sunshine
On average the sun shines 33% of the time during the day in May, the highest percentage of any month. December has the lowest percentage at 13%.
